Can I automatically add superscript sentence numbers in Word?
PatB wrote:
Frequently I type passages and enter superscript number manually. Is there an easier way? I don't think there will be a completely automatic way, because Word often has a hard time determining what constitutes a sentence. However, you can make your job easier by defining an AutoCorrect entry. - In any document, insert a SEQ field. One way is to use the Insert Field dialog; another way is to press Ctrl+F9, type the field code between the resulting braces, and press F9 to update the field. Let's say you choose sn (for "sentence number") as the sequence identifier. Then the field code would look like {SEQ sn} and the field's result will be a number, in this case the number 1 because it's the first SEQ field for this sequence. - Select the field result and format it as a superscript. - While the field result is still selected, go to Tools AutoCorrect Options. In the middle of the dialog, the number 1 will be in the With box. Click the "Formatted text" option button above the box, so the 1 appears as a superscript. - In the Replace box to the left, enter a unique code for this item, such as the letters sn or s#. You want something that won't ordinarily be typed in any document. - Click the Add button and then the OK button. You didn't say whether the sentence number goes before or after the sentence itself. Either way, type the AutoCorrect code, separated from the nearest word or punctuation by a space. (The space is necessary to let the code be recognized. Unfortunately, there's no automatic way to delete it.) The code will be replaced by the superscript field, which will automatically show the next number in the sequence. If you add or delete a sentence, including the field, you'll then need to select all (Ctrl+A) and update the fields (F9) to adjust all the following sentence numbers. -- Regards, Jay Freedman Microsoft Word MVP FAQ: http://word.mvps.org |
